Daniel Jones

A Chartered Associate Architect with specialist expertise in heritage and building conservation, they bring significant experience to the sensitive restoration, adaptation, and conservation of historic buildings. Their practice balances contemporary needs with the preservation of cultural significance across a diverse portfolio spanning medieval structures to twentieth-century landmarks, including schools, castles, churches, palaces, courthouses, hospitals, and private residences.

Their technical proficiency encompasses AutoCAD, Revit, 3D visualisation, and the production of detailed construction drawings, all integrated within a conservation-led approach to design. As an Architects Accredited in Building Conservation (AABC) registered professional, they navigate complex conservation challenges with expertise, working closely with conservation bodies and local authorities to guide projects from feasibility studies through to completion.

Beyond preservation, they maintain a strong focus on sustainability, employing a whole-building approach to help heritage buildings on their pathway to net zero carbon. Their practice integrates sustainable retrofitting through holistic assessment to improve thermal comfort and reduce operational costs, building energy optimisation that enhances efficiency while preserving character, and decarbonisation strategies for estates that lower long-term environmental impact.

They hold an Advanced Diploma in Professional Practice in Architecture (ADPPA) from RIBA North West and contribute to architectural education as a visiting lecturer on the undergraduate Architecture course at Northumbria University, helping to instil conservation values in the next generation of architects. Whether managing careful fabric repairs or multi-million-pound refurbishments, they ensure each project respects its heritage while meeting modern needs, making historic buildings relevant, resilient, and optimised for the long term.

BA(Hons) MArch ADPPA RIBA
